Common Symptoms That Signal Windows 10 Needs Repair
Certain warning signs help you decide when a targeted repair makes sense. Recognizing these patterns can save time and prevent data loss from more drastic measures.
| Symptom | Likely Cause | Recommended First Action | Urgency Level |
|---|---|---|---|
| Continuous reboot loop at startup | Corrupt system files or failed updates | Run Startup Repair from Advanced Boot Options | High |
| Blue Screen of Death with system_errors | Driver conflicts or damaged system files | Boot into Safe Mode and run DISM and SFC | High |
| Applications crash on launch | Broken system libraries or user profile issues | Create a new user account and run SFC | Medium |
| Windows Update fails repeatedly | Corrupt SoftwareDistribution folder or component store | Run DISM followed by Update Troubleshooter | Medium |
| Missing or blank desktop icons and taskbar | Explorer.exe process failure or shell corruption | Restart Explorer or perform an in-place upgrade | Low to Medium |
Using Startup Repair And Automated Tools
Startup Repair is one of the most accessible ways to attempt repair windows 10 when boot problems occur. It scans for missing or corrupted system files and applies fixes automatically, often resolving issues without user intervention.
To access Startup Repair, restart your device and repeatedly press the appropriate key to enter Advanced Boot Options. From there, choose Troubleshoot, then Advanced Options, and finally Startup Repair to begin the automated diagnosis process.
While powerful, Startup Repair works best when combined with other strategies. If automated fixes do not resolve the problem, you should proceed with manual command-line tools to target specific system components.
Running System File Checker And DISM
System File Checker (SFC) scans for and restores damaged Windows system files. Running this tool from an elevated command prompt can quickly address many stability issues that trigger crashes or errors.
Before executing SFC, it is recommended to run the Deployment Imaging Service and Management Tool (DISM). DISM repairs the underlying component store, which SFC relies on, increasing the likelihood of a successful repair.
These command-line utilities work smoothly within the repair windows 10 workflow. They are lightweight, fast, and safe, making them ideal first steps before considering more invasive procedures such as an in-place upgrade.
Advanced Diagnostics And Boot Options
For stubborn issues, advanced diagnostics provide deeper insight into what is failing during the boot process. Safe Mode, Command Prompt, and Boot Logging help isolate the root cause of complex failures.
You can enable advanced boot options through Settings or by holding Shift while selecting Restart. This approach gives you direct access to troubleshooting tools without installing third-party software.
When using these advanced options, keep detailed notes about error codes and log locations. This information is valuable if you need to seek further support or perform a more extensive repair windows 10 operation.
Reset Or Reinstall As Last Repair Steps
If automated and manual repairs do not restore stability, a reset may be the most practical path forward. Windows 10 offers two reset options: keep my files or remove everything, allowing flexibility based on your risk tolerance.
An in-place reinstall can also be effective, installing a fresh copy of Windows over your existing installation. This method often resolves deep system corruption while preserving most applications and user data when done correctly.
Before choosing either approach, back up critical data to an external drive or cloud storage. Although these methods are designed to be safe, having a recent backup ensures you can recover important files if the repair process uncovers additional issues.

Why does my PC keep rebooting during the repair process?
This behavior usually indicates that Windows is attempting to apply updates or replace critical system files. Interrupting the process can lead to an unbootable system, so allow the cycles to complete and ensure steady power.
Will running SFC and DISM delete my personal files?
No, these tools only replace system files and registry entries related to Windows integrity. Your documents, photos, and personal settings remain untouched during a standard repair windows 10 session.
Can I repair Windows 10 from a USB recovery drive?
Yes, booting from a USB installation media and selecting Repair Your Computer gives you access to the same automated and manual tools. This method is helpful when you cannot log into the existing operating system.
How do I know if an in-place upgrade is the right form of repair?
Choose this option when SFC and DISM fail to resolve file corruption or when system behavior is inconsistent. It reinstalls core Windows components while generally preserving installed apps, making it a balanced repair windows 10 strategy.
